Role Description We’re looking for an exceptional Talent Sourcer to support some of Docplanner’s most strategic and high-impact senior searches — many of them at Director level. This role is for someone who gets energy from finding hidden gems: mapping the right talent pools, uncovering non-obvious profiles, engaging exceptional people and helping hiring teams understand what “great” really looks like. - Build smart sourcing strategies for senior, niche and technically complex searches. - Combine LinkedIn Recruiter, advanced search logic, AI-assisted research and smart market mapping to uncover high-signal candidates others may miss. - Engage passive talent through outreach that cuts through the noise — personal, relevant and grounded in why the opportunity could genuinely make sense. - Lead thoughtful first touchpoints — live or async — to understand motivation, relevance, strengths and what would be useful to explore further. - Assess candidates against the actual role calibration, not just keywords or titles. - Partner closely with the Head of Talent Acquisition for Tech & Product, Talent Partners and hiring leaders, bringing market insight, candidate intelligence and clear recommendations. - Keep the search engine clean and moving: structured data in Ashby, strong follow-through, and a constant focus on quality, momentum and outcomes. Qualifications - Strong experience sourcing senior, niche or complex profiles in technology-led, AI-native, SaaS or transformation environments. - Excellent sourcing ability: advanced search, market mapping, talent intelligence, pattern recognition and the ability to find non-obvious talent. - High agency, drive and resilience — you move things forward, iterate quickly and stay creative when the search requires more than the obvious route. - Strong candidate judgment: you can tell the difference between an impressive profile and a truly relevant one. - Confidence engaging senior passive candidates with thoughtful, personalized messaging and clear role storytelling. - Curiosity about AI and modern recruiting workflows.
